Nano Bubble Generators: Innovations in Water Treatment and Beyond
Nano bubble devices are revolutionizing various industries by harnessing the unique properties of microscopic air bubbles. These minute bubbles possess a significantly larger surface area compared to conventional bubbles, enabling enhanced mass transfer and interfacial reactions. In water treatment, nano bubble generators effectively remove contaminants such as heavy metals, pesticides, and organic pollutants by promoting oxidation and adsorption processes.
Furthermore, the enhanced oxygen transfer facilitated by nano bubbles stimulates microbial growth in wastewater treatment systems, accelerating the biodegradation of organic matter.
Beyond water treatment, nano bubble generators are finding applications in agriculture for crop enhancement. The optimized dissolution and availability of nutrients to plants result in improved growth and yield.

From Agriculture to Medicine: Exploring the Diverse Uses of Nanobubbles
Nanobubbles, tiny spheres of gas encapsulated within a liquid, are rising prominence in diverse fields due to their remarkable properties. Initially implemented in agriculture for enhancing nutrient delivery and crop growth, nanobubbles are now extensively investigated for their capabilities in medicine. Their capacity to invade biological membranes and transport therapeutic agents make them enticing candidates for drug delivery systems, facilitating targeted treatment with lowered side effects. Furthermore, nanobubbles' germicidal properties are examined for their role in combating infections and stimulating wound healing.
